Ever since I can remember my mother always had the traditional Pork roast with sauerkraut, mashed potato's and corn for New Years Day dinner for Good Luck. She would wrap coins, up in foil and put it in the kraut. (I think it was so we would eat it, but having Irish on her side, she said it was for luck) I have kept this tradition to this day. What is your tradition or do you just treat it as a normal day?
